Seeking advice on my first serve technique; by Dry_Alternative_5020 in 10s

[–]ashplays30 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Ok my turn I guess. If this doesn’t help you don’t do it.

When you drop your racket you want your elbow to be fully collapsed

Make your wrist more loose when you bring it up because it makes your wrist more loose when you swing which makes ball go faster.

Start your swing later so that you don’t have to pause and can accelerate for longer

Toss a little more to the right

You could start with your shoulders a little further back so you get more coil
